What South Shore Preschool Offers Children
  • New experiences and a wider world to explore and enjoy
  • A teacher who encourages their sense of self esteem and self-confidence
  • Parents in the classroom to ensure an above-average adult-to-child ratio
  • Children of similar age with whom to play and learn respect for their differences, feelings and rights
  • Indoor and outdoor play equipment, learning games, expressive materials, and art activities not generally available at home
  • Field trips, storytelling, musical and dramatic play, exercise for large motor muscles, and activities to stimulate small muscle coordination
  • A positive attitude toward and readiness for future school attendance

 

What South Shore Preschool Offers Parents
  • The opportunity to share in their child's first school experience
  • A better understanding of their child's individuality through observing them with other children
  • A voice in school decisions and policy making
  • Education in child development and parenting skills from participation in the classroom, parent meetings, PCPO [link to PCPO] conferences, and publications
  • Mutual understanding and support from parents with similar concerns and interests
